Fig. 4From: Mucosal healing assessment in Crohn’s disease with normalized iodine concentration from dual-energy CT enterography: comparison with endoscopyA 52-year-old man with Crohn’s disease did not achieve endoscopic mucosal healing after 8 months of therapy. a Endoscopic images of the terminal ileum show ulcerating inflammation before infliximab treatment. b Posttreatment endoscopic images still show ulcerating inflammation. c On the posttreatment enteric phase axial CTE image, the wall of the terminal ileum is thickened. d ROI1 was placed in the thickened wall of the terminal ileum in these iodine-based material decomposition images, and ROI2 was placed in the artery at the same level. The NIC in this thickened wall of the terminal ileum was 0.671Back to article page
